6. Exploring Washer Fitting Lamp Shades
A washer fitting lamp shade is commonly used with harp-supported lamps. It features a circular washer at the top that rests on the harp and is secured with a finial fitting lampshade.
This fitting ensures that the lamp shade stays in place while allowing easy removal. If you’re exploring what are the various types of fittings for lamp shades, washer fittings are widely used in traditional lamp designs.

7. What Is a Harp for Lamps?
A harp for lamps is a metal frame that holds a lampshade in place. It is often paired with a finial fitting lampshade, which secures the shade.
Harp fittings work best with fittings for lampshades that require extra stability, such as duplex fitting lamp shade. If your lamp uses an E27 fitting on a lampshade, ensure the harp height is appropriate for the shade.
These fittings allow easy removal and adjustment of the shade to suit different lighting needs.
8. Understanding Duplex Fitting Lamp Shades
A duplex fitting lamp shade features a removable adapter that allows it to fit various lamp bases. This makes it a flexible option among fittings for lampshades.
The duplex ring can be used with a lamp shade fittings ring, allowing for height adjustments. This fitting is great for both roof lamp shade fittings and table lamps. It is widely used in modern and traditional lamp designs due to its adaptability.
9. What Is a Spider Fitting Lamp Shade?
A spider lampshade fitting is quite possibly of the most well-known type, including a top ring with spokes expanding outward. It sits on a harp and is fitted with a finial fitting lampshade.
Spider fittings work admirably with both E27 fitting on a lampshade and E26 attachments, pursuing them as a flexible decision.
In the event that you’re looking for what are the various types of fittings for lamp shades, Spider fittings are an extraordinary choice for most standard lights.
These are much of the time utilized in customary table and floor lights, giving secure connection and a reasonable look.
